IMPEACHMENT/MEDIA/TRUMP AS PRESIDENT: “The advocacy group Need to Impeach will spend at least $1 million airing new pro-impeachment advertisements in the coming weeks, starting Tuesday [12-17-19] with an ad saying President Donald Trump ‘broke his oath to America.’ The ad will begin airing on CNN and MSNBC this week, backed by an initial buy of $350,000. Additionally, more than 100,000 Democratic activists have signed up to attend rallies ahead of Wednesday’s expected impeachment vote in the House, according to Need to Impeach…Though the Senate is expected to vote against removing Trump from office, Need to Impeach said it will spend time and money prodding senators state by state to convict the president. The group, which is funded by Democratic billionaire and presidential candidate Tom Steyer, also plans to focus on Trump aides, including acting chief of staff Mick Mulvaney and former national security adviser John Bolton, whom Senate Democrats recently asked to subpoena for the impeachment trial.”

Maggie Severns, “Need to Impeach hits Trump with new ads ahead of House vote,” Politico, December 16, 2019 2:33 pm
